Sachin Tendulkar, Virat Kohli and Shubman Gill are three of the most popular Indian batters of their respective generations. Tendulkar earned the nickname of God due to his fantastic batting performances. Similarly, Kohli has earned the nickname of King, while Gill is now referred to as the Prince.

While these batters have destroyed many bowling attacks in their careers, a few common bowlers have managed to pick up their wickets. Here’s a list of five such bowlers who have dismissed all three, namely Sachin Tendulkar, Shubman Gill and Virat Kohli.

1. James Anderson has troubled Sachin Tendulkar, Virat Kohli and Shubman Gill

Veteran England fast bowler James Anderson has dismissed all three batters multiple times. He picked up Tendulkar’s wicket nine times in Tests, while he dismissed Kohli on seven occasions. Gill has lost his wicket to Anderson five times already.

2. Dale Steyn dismissed Sachin Tendulkar, Virat Kohli and Shubman Gill

Former South African speedster Dale Steyn also accomplished this feat. He dismissed Tendulkar and Kohli in Test cricket, while he accounted for Gill’s wicket during an IPL match between RCB and KKR in 2019.

3. Bhuvneshwar Kumar

Bhuvneshwar Kumar is one of the two Indian players to appear on this list. The Sunrisers Hyderabad star picked up Tendulkar’s wicket in domestic cricket, while he has sent Kohli and Gill back to the dressing room in the IPL.

4. Amit Mishra

Another Indian bowler to feature on this unique list is leg-spinner Amit Mishra. The Lucknow Super Giants spinner has accounted for the wickets of Gill, Tendulkar and Kohli in the IPL.

5. Tim Southee

Tim Southee dismissed Sachin Tendulkar and Virat Kohli in the Bengaluru Test match against India in 2012. The New Zealand captain picked up Gill’s wicket during an IPL game in the 2022 edition of the league.
